Expression Pattern :

Pattern  In situ hybridization with a mig-6L-specific probe shows that mig-6L is restricted to the DTCs and what are likely to be coelomocytes; however, a probe that detects both transcripts revealed additional expression in body wall muscles. Primary Identifier  Expr8562

A free-floating spherical cell lying in the pseudocoelomic cavity of larvae and adult C. elegans which can endocytose many compounds, possibly for immune surveillance. There are six coelomocytes in adult hermaphrodites, and they display prominent cytoplasmic inclusions and vacuoles. coelomocyte   WBbt:0005751
